Transaction 66c4d4aa158c0be6b328588f25c20cc0e11db039b1607a3a907fc0a22151f94f
1 Input
1 Output
-
66c4d4aa158c0be6b328588f25c20cc0e11db039b1607a3a907fc0a22151f94f:0
- value
- 638597865
- script pubkey
- OP_0 OP_PUSHBYTES_20 2dcd2293a3c49194586d50adf22cb31274f3642d
- address
- ltc1q9hxj9yarcjgegkrd2zklyt9nzf60xepdw6hquy